华为机试注意事项

考试时间:2小时

考试地点:南京华为研究所N5三楼培训大厅(南京软件大道101号)

上机环境:C/C++使用VS2005;JAVA使用Eclipse

考试题目类型:三道编程题,分别为初级题100、中级题200、高级题300(满分600)

特别需要注意以下几点:

1 进入考场,打开显示屏(一般情况下,电脑是开机状态),打开编程工具,随便写一个小程序hello world,用以验证编程环境是否正常,以防考试遇到该问题而措手不及,还浪费自己考试时间;

2 编写程序先在本地验证,如果通过,再将代码复制到考试系统中, 再次确认编程语言后再提交;最多提交5次;

3 一定要按标准输入输编程,且按照考试系统中规定的格式,否则即使从头到尾写的都对,系统将显示格式错误,无法得分;

4 最好多试几组测试用例,考虑到边界问题;

5 不要写任何程序提示语句,否则即使程序运行结果正确,得0分;

6 只要有疑问,举手询问监考人员,一定不要闷声不吭的自己琢磨,没有那么多时间自己去研究;PS:华为监考人员还是很热心的

7 考完试需要进行综合测评(性格测试),注意必须保证前后答案一致,否则不得分。。。(我只想说,很多题目自己都拿不定选什么,肯定会出现前后不一致的情况,但这也不能代表性格有问题啊。。。-_-!!!);

8 一般情况下,只要把初级题做满分,就有资格进入下面的面试,但最好分数高一些,这样在面试的时候面试官不会拿机试成绩来说事;

9 考试开始先预览三道题目,选择最有把握的题目开始做;

10 如果某一道题目在45分钟内还没答出,考虑更换题目;

11 新建工程时必须建立空项目,不能建立包含"stdafx.h"简单工程,因为OJ平台只接受一个文件,而包含编译的工程至少包含两个文件,因此提交代码时编译不通过;

12 对于输入,尽量使用行读入数据,避免使用getchar()或cin.get()等读取单个字符;

13 注意程序对异常的处理;

14 系统返回信息含义:

等待:系统忙,你的答案在排队等待;
等待重判:因为数据更新或其他原因,系统重新判定你的代码;
编译中:正在编译;
运行中:正在运行和判断;
正确:程序通过;
格式错误:答案基本正确,但格式不对;
答案错误:答案不对,仅通过样例数据不一定是正确答案;
时间超限:运行超出时间限制,检查下是否有死循环或应该有更快的计算方法;
内存超限:超出内存限制,数据可能需要压缩,检查内存是否泄漏;
输出超限:输出超过限制,你的输出比正确答案长;
运行错误:非法的内存访问,数组越界,指针漂移,调用禁用的系统函数;
编译错误:编译不对,点击获取编译器的详细输出。


  • 2
    点赞
  • 8
    收藏
    觉得还不错? 一键收藏
  • 1
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值